Skip to content

Commit 1f18f02

Browse files
committed
JVMCBC-1560: When mocking Core, use NOOP CoreResources.
Change-Id: I84450810896187d86f7246353e6d698338779f2c Reviewed-on: https://review.couchbase.org/c/couchbase-jvm-clients/+/219975 Reviewed-by: Michael Reiche <[email protected]> Tested-by: Build Bot <[email protected]>
1 parent dfe3b11 commit 1f18f02

File tree

1 file changed

+8
-9
lines changed
  • core-io/src/test/java/com/couchbase/client/core/util

1 file changed

+8
-9
lines changed

core-io/src/test/java/com/couchbase/client/core/util/MockUtil.java

Lines changed: 8 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-16,7 +16,7 @@
1616
package com.couchbase.client.core.util;
1717

1818
import com.couchbase.client.core.Core;
19-
// import com.couchbase.client.core.CoreResources;
19+
import com.couchbase.client.core.CoreResources;
2020
import com.couchbase.client.core.cnc.RequestTracer;
2121
import com.couchbase.client.core.cnc.tracing.NoopRequestTracer;
2222

@@ -28,14 +28,13 @@ private MockUtil() {}
2828

2929
public static Core mockCore() {
3030
Core core = mock(Core.class);
31-
// Will be enabled in a future commit
32-
// CoreResources coreResources = new CoreResources() {
33-
// @Override
34-
// public RequestTracer requestTracer() {
35-
// return NoopRequestTracer.INSTANCE;
36-
// }
37-
// };
38-
// when(core.coreResources()).thenReturn(coreResources);
31+
CoreResources coreResources = new CoreResources() {
32+
@Override
33+
public RequestTracer requestTracer() {
34+
return NoopRequestTracer.INSTANCE;
35+
}
36+
};
37+
when(core.coreResources()).thenReturn(coreResources);
3938
return core;
4039
}
4140
}

0 commit comments

Comments
 (0)